What’s the difference between a utility dolly and an appliance dolly?
An appliance dolly is specifically designed for moving large, heavy appliances and features heavy-duty straps and side rails to secure the appliance in place. A utility dolly is a standard, general-purpose hand truck that is useful for moving boxes, crates, and small furniture and appliances.

Is it better to push or pull a dolly?
Pushing takes less effort and makes it easier to see where you’re going. Pulling stresses your shoulders and back. You should push hand trucks, carts and other loads. Pushing a load is safer because: ✓ You can see where you are going.

Is it OK to lay a washing machine down to transport?
It’s recommended you always keep a washing machine in an upright position. Laying a washer on its side can cause the inner and outer tubs to bump against each other, which can loosen support pads or damage the suspension. It can also cause the tubs to move out of alignment and alter the way your unit works.

How heavy is a washing machine?
The weight of a washing machine varies depending on the size, capacity, and type of the washing machine. It may weigh as little as 99 pounds or as much as 300 pounds. However, the average washing machine will weigh about 170 pounds.
